GNU / Linux /

[INFO] SMS a personal con CURL

Participa en el tema [INFO] SMS a personal con CURL en el foro GNU / Linux.
luis, ni bien termine de rendir me voy a poner a analizarlo un poco. Saludos!...2

Buscar en este tema:
< 1 2 3 4 5 6 7 8 9 >
 
  •  
    LuisManson escribió el 03/05/2007 a las 08:03 hs.
     
    #1 [INFO] SMS a personal con CURL
    Mostrar el primer mensaje completo
  • rohan2k escribió el 05/05/2007 a las 10:48 hs. ¿Mensaje inapropiado?

    1 links from elsewhere to this Post. Click to view. #11 Re: SMS a personal con CURL

    luis, ni bien termine de rendir me voy a poner a analizarlo un poco.

    Saludos!
    Me gusta este mensaje
  • LuisManson escribió el 05/05/2007 a las 16:29 hs. ¿Mensaje inapropiado?

    #12 Re: SMS a personal con CURL

    hola, no se si habra algun problema con ciertos destinatarios o remitentes, pero es la segunda vez que me encuentro con lo siguiente en gmail luego de enviar:

    Código:
    Delivery to the following recipient failed permanently:
    
         3416543210@personal-net.com.ar
    
    Technical details of permanent failure:
    PERM_FAILURE: SMTP Error (state 12): 550-5.7.1 Content-Policy msg: Mensaje no valido por cota de envio; S2849809AbXEETXr
    550 5.7.1 Content-Policy analysis rejected this message
    
    tambien acabo de probar con otro servidor que tengo abandonado y el servidor de personal discrimina por no resolver el DNS del remitente a esa IP.
    Me gusta este mensaje
  • rohan2k escribió el 05/05/2007 a las 16:52 hs. ¿Mensaje inapropiado?

    #13 Re: SMS a personal con CURL

    probaste con enviarlo mediante otro proveedor?
    Me gusta este mensaje
  • LuisManson escribió el 05/05/2007 a las 16:59 hs. ¿Mensaje inapropiado?

    #14 Re: SMS a personal con CURL

    otro servidor bien configurado, pero si bien yo deberia tener el root el paranoico que lo tiene la cambia a cada rato y no puedo ver los logs (no llego)

    acabo de probar desde hotmail, tambien me respondio postmaster, (es rapidisimo ese tipo para mandar mails :P )
    aunque en este mensaje no hay detalles del error, supongo que porque la gente de microsoft piensa que la gente es muy idio** para necesitar saber porque su correo no llega :@
    Me gusta este mensaje
  • floydian87 escribió el 06/05/2007 a las 13:08 hs. ¿Mensaje inapropiado?

    #15 Re: SMS a personal con CURL

    Luis, buenisimo el descubrimiento. Ni bien lo probé (me funcionó perfecto) me puse a hacer un script en python. Por ahora lo único que hace es mandarme un mensaje a mi propio número, pero es muy fácil hacer que tome el nº, remitente y mensaje por la línea de comandos.

    Lo próximo que me gustaría hacer es una interfaz gráfica, pero lamentablemente estoy muy ocupado estas dos semanas, así que no creo que me ponga a trabajar en eso.
    Me gusta este mensaje
  • LuisManson escribió el 06/05/2007 a las 17:20 hs. ¿Mensaje inapropiado?

    #16 Re: SMS a personal con CURL

    floydian87, ya tenes casi lo que yo queria hacer, si tenes algo que funciona onda
    si llegas a hacer que tome los valores de consola (numero / mensaje) mandamelo por favor
    Me gusta este mensaje
  • floydian87 escribió el 06/05/2007 a las 19:41 hs. ¿Mensaje inapropiado?

    #17 Re: SMS a personal con CURL

    Luis, hasta ahora, el script toma el código de area, numero, mensaje y remitente desde la consola. No se como queres que te lo mande, no quiero postearlo aca. (BTW, llegue acá a traves del mensaje que mandaste al LUGro, yo fui el que te respondio

    Saludos
    Ezequiel
    Me gusta este mensaje
  • LuisManson escribió el 06/05/2007 a las 21:42 hs. ¿Mensaje inapropiado?

    #18 Re: SMS a personal con CURL

    entonces asumo que tenes mi mail, o incluso podes usar mensaje privado en este foro para enviarmelo, pero estaria bueno que lo postees, aunque es tu decision
    Me gusta este mensaje
  • floydian87 escribió el 07/05/2007 a las 10:12 hs. ¿Mensaje inapropiado?

    #19 Re: SMS a personal con CURL

    Bueno, estuve pensando un poco, y la verdad es que no tiene sentido no postear lo poquito que hice, más sabiendo que hace uso de algo que fue posteado bajo licencia GPL. Asi que, aqui está:

    Código:
    import sys, os
    
    codarea,nro,mensaje,remitente=sys.argv[1:5]
    mensaje=mensaje.replace(' ','+')
    remitente=remitente.replace(' ','+')
    
    cmd='curl'
    arg1='-c /tmp/cookieP.txt sms.personal.com.ar/Mensajes/sms_web.php'
    arg2='-b /tmp/cookieP.txt -d \"form_flag=2&Snb='+codarea+nro+'&subname='+codarea+nro+'\
    &sig=Personal&msgtext='+mensaje+'&form=ht4&size=10&btn_send=SEND&historico=\
    &CODAREA='+codarea+'&NRO='+nro+'&DE_MESG_TXT='+remitente+'&pantalla=&MESG_TXT='\
    +mensaje+'&sizebox=19&Image\" sms.personal.com.ar/Mensajes/sms_web.php'
    
    os.popen("%s %s" %(cmd,arg1))
    os.popen("%s %s" %(cmd,arg2))
    
    La forma de usarlo es la siguiente:

    python mensajes.py [cod-area] [numero] [mensaje] [remitente]
    Obviamente, el código de área sin el 0 y el número sin el 15. Tanto el mensaje como el remitente tienen que ir entre comillas. (mensajes.py es el nombre del script, ponganle el que uds quieran).

    Saludos,
    Ezequiel

    PD: para los que saben python, estaría bueno usar subprocess en lugar de os, si alguno sabe como hacerlo, bienvenido sea.

    UPDATE:

    Modifiqué el script, ahora en lugar de usar curl, usa una de las bibliotecas de python, que basicamente hace el mismo trabajo.
    Esto tiene 2 ventajas: 1) Al no depender de curl, el script se puede ejecutar tambien bajo Guindows (supuestamente). 2) Menos líneas de código

    Aquí esta:

    Código:
    import sys, os
    import urllib2
    
    codarea,nro,mensaje,remitente=sys.argv[1:5]
    mensaje=mensaje.replace(' ','+')
    remitente=remitente.replace(' ','+')
    
    data='form_flag=2&Snb='+codarea+nro+'&subname='+codarea+nro+'\
    &sig=Personal&msgtext='+mensaje+'&form=ht4&size=10&btn_send=SEND&historico=\
    &CODAREA='+codarea+'&NRO='+nro+'&DE_MESG_TXT='+remitente+'&pantalla=&MESG_TXT='\
    +mensaje+'&sizebox=19&Image'
    
    request=urllib2.urlopen("http://sms.personal.com.ar/Mensajes/sms_web.php",data)
    
    Lo estuve probando y anda lo mas bien.

    Saludos
    Me gusta este mensaje
  • LuisManson escribió el 07/05/2007 a las 16:36 hs. ¿Mensaje inapropiado?

    #20 Re: SMS a personal con CURL

    'chas gracias señor
    Me gusta este mensaje
< 1 2 3 4 5 6 7 8 9 >



Estadísticas del tema
  • 81 RESPUESTAS
  • 10522 VISTAS
  • 17 USUARIOS RESPONDIERON
 
Ir arriba
Contacto | Acerca de | Ayuda | Términos Legales | privacidad | Pautas de convivencia | Mapa de los foros | TrabajÁ con nosotros
©2008 Psicofxp.com S.A. - Todos los derechos reservados
Certifica IAB